There are three parts composed Xi'an Seismic Zoning, including Engineering Geological Zoning, Ground Motion Zoning and Seismic Geological Hazards Zoning, etc. This article is about geological hazards in Xi'an seismic risk analysis, hazard zoning and seismic visualization platform building.Xi'an seismic geological hazards can be divided into two types, including significant and potential. Significant seismic hazards include landslides and ground fissure. Potential seismic hazards include loess soil liquefaction and seismic subsidence. Different seismic hazards assessment system has been used for different hazards types in Risk Analysis. Different zoning models have been used for the different types of hazards in Seismic Hazard Zoning. Zoning models have been divided into Deterministic model and Fuzziness model. Zoning results obtained by the use of GIS tools.It is one of the issues to be resolved in this article that presented the evaluation data and the zoning results real and efficient to the users. The establishment of seismic hazards visualization system integrates with GIS development achieved in the form of secondary, uses the COM components to achieve the basic functions of GIS technology, takes common software development tools for the development platform. GIS-based data management, query, editing, and thematic map output function is called by Arc Engine GIS components to achieve. Process model is achieved by the development of language.
